Principal Data Engineer
Austin, TX, United States
Electric Power Engineers
Overview
We are designing the grid of the future!
Be a part of an innovative team shaping the grid of the future through advanced energy intelligence. For more than half a century, Electric Power Engineers, (EPE) has partnered with power and energy clients across the globe providing consulting expertise and energy intelligence software solutions for complex engineering and grid modeling challenges. As leaders in the renewables space, we are focused on building a modern, secure, and resilient gid. Join us in making an impact on the communities we serve and the environment in which we live. Together we can transform the future of energy.
Responsibilities
Join us in leading the change!
EPE is seeking a Principal Data Engineer to lead the design, development, and implementation of scalable data infrastructure supporting EPE’s consulting services and software offerings (ENER-i™ and InSights). This role will focus on building high-performance data pipelines, AI/ML-ready architectures, and robust data governance frameworks to support real-time grid analytics, predictive modeling, and enterprise-wide reporting. The successful candidate will be responsible for architecting scalable, cloud-native data solutions, ensuring efficient data integration across EPE’s systems, and optimizing performance for large-scale energy datasets.
Principal Duties and Responsibilities:
- Design and develop scalable data pipelines (ETL/ELT) for ingestion, processing, and storage across cloud environments.
- Architect and implement unified data platforms supporting AI/ML, predictive analytics, and energy forecasting.
- Develop a real-time data streaming framework for integrating energy grid datasets, IoT sensors (SCADA, AMI), and enterprise applications.
- Establish a high-performance data infrastructure leveraging cloud-native solutions (AWS, Azure, Google Cloud).
- Optimize data storage and retrieval for large-scale time-series datasets and geospatial data (GIS).
- Develop and implement efficient centralized data delivery methods and services to meet the consulting requirements of EPE consulting groups and software solutions.
AI/ML-Ready Data Pipelines & Automation:
- Ensure data pipelines are AI/ML-ready, supporting training, validation, and deployment of predictive models.
- Develop automated data preprocessing frameworks for feature engineering, anomaly detection, and energy forecasting.
- Work closely with data scientists and machine learning engineers to integrate AI-driven insights into production systems.
- Implement MLOps best practices for scalable and repeatable machine learning deployments.
Enterprise Data Integration & Reporting:
- Build enterprise-wide data integration solutions, connecting Finance, HR, Sales, and Operations systems (e.g., Salesforce, ERP, FinOps, Accounting, Billing).
- Develop real-time reporting and business intelligence dashboards to enhance decision-making.
- Eliminate data silos by implementing standardized data governance policies and metadata management.
Performance Optimization & Reliability Engineering:
- Optimize query performance, data retrieval speeds, and processing efficiency for energy grid analytics.
- Implement data validation, monitoring, and anomaly detection to improve data integrity and reliability.
- Ensure scalability, fault tolerance, and disaster recovery for mission-critical data systems.
Security, Compliance & Data Governance:
- Define and enforce data governance frameworks, ensuring compliance with FERC, NERC, ISO/RTO regulations.
- Implement data privacy, encryption, and access control mechanisms for sensitive energy and customer data.
- Establish audit trails, lineage tracking, and data quality monitoring to ensure regulatory compliance.
Technical Leadership & Mentorship:
- Lead and mentor a team of Data Engineers, Data Scientists, Machine Learning Engineers, and Data Analysts.
- Stay updated on emerging data engineering, cloud computing, and AI/ML trends, incorporating innovative solutions.
- Conduct code reviews, enforce best practices, and drive technical excellence across the data engineering team.
Qualifications
Bring your passion, here's what’s needed:
- Bachelor’s or Master’s degree in Computer Science, Software Engineering, or a related field
- 7+ years working with large-scale data pipelines, cloud architectures, and AI/ML-driven data solutions.
- Expertise in SQL, NoSQL, PostgreSQL, MySQL, MongoDB.
- Strong programming skills in Python, Java, Scala, with experience in data wrangling and ETL automation.
- Experience with big data processing frameworks (Apache Spark, Airflow, Talend).
- Deep expertise in cloud data solutions (Snowflake, AWS Athena, AWS Redshift, Azure Synapse, Google BigQuery).
- Experience with data workflow orchestration pipelines (Dagster, DTB, AirByte, etc...)
- Experience with Kafka, Flink, or other data streaming platforms for real-time analytics.
- Strong API development and microservices integration expertise.
- Familiarity with Infrastructure as Code (Terraform, Kubernetes) for scalable deployments.
- Experience in business intelligence tools (Power BI, Tableau, Looker).
Preferred Education and Experience:
- Experience in the power and energy industry, working with SCADA, AMI, EMS, and grid modeling datasets.
- Expertise in AI/ML-driven energy forecasting, anomaly detection, and optimization models.
- Knowledge of geospatial data (GIS) for grid planning and renewable energy analytics.
- Experience with data governance frameworks, compliance (FERC, NERC), and regulatory reporting.
How we support you:
- Comprehensive health and wellness benefits including medical, dental, and vision with 100% premium coverage for you.
- Generous PTO and paid holidays
- Work with industry leaders
- 401K, up to a 4% match (100% vested from day 1)
- Flexible Work including hybrid and remote possibilities based on position.
Location: Austin, TX - Remote
Travel: Occasional travel may be needed (10% or less)
EPE is an equal opportunity/AA/Disability/Veteran employer. The EEO is the Law poster, and its supplement are available using the following links: EEOC is the Law Poster
If you are interested in applying for employment with EPE and need special assistance to apply for a posted position, please send an email to: applicationassistance@epeconsulting.com
Third-Party Recruiting Notification
EPE does not accept unsolicited resumes from third-party recruiters. Any unsolicited third-party resumes forwarded by recruiters to EPE via our career page or to any of our managers or employees will be considered public information, may be treated as a direct application from the person identified in the resume, and will not be eligible for placement fee payment to the agency. EPE will not pay a fee to a third-party recruiter or agency without a previously signed third-party agreement and has not coordinated their recruiting activity with the appropriate member of the Talent Acquisition team.
* Salary range is an estimate based on our AI, ML, Data Science Salary Index 💰
Tags: Airflow API Development APIs Architecture Athena AWS Azure Big Data BigQuery Business Intelligence Computer Science Consulting Dagster Data governance Data pipelines Data quality ELT Engineering ETL Feature engineering Finance Flink GCP Google Cloud Java Kafka Kubernetes Looker Machine Learning Microservices MLOps MongoDB MySQL NoSQL Pipelines PostgreSQL Power BI Predictive modeling Privacy Python Redshift Salesforce Scala Security Snowflake Spark SQL Streaming Tableau Talend Terraform
Perks/benefits: 401(k) matching Career development Flex hours Flex vacation Health care
More jobs like this
Explore more career opportunities
Find even more open roles below ordered by popularity of job title or skills/products/technologies used.